MyMoney vs Money Tracker: Which Finance App Reigns Supreme?
MyMoney by Ananta Raha is a personal finance manager aimed at users who want a comprehensive tool for tracking expenses, budgeting, and analyzing spending with charts. It is ideal for individuals seeking a detailed overview of their finances. Money Tracker by Horoscope365, on the other hand, targets users who prefer a simple, user-friendly interface for quick expense logging and effortless saving. It suits those who want minimal setup and a focus on ease of use. Both apps are free with ads, but Money Tracker has a higher rating and more installs.

Final Verdict
Our pick: Money Tracker-Expense & Budget
Money Tracker is the clear winner for most users due to its higher rating (4.91 vs 4.79), larger user base (5M+ vs 1M+), and simpler interface that makes expense tracking effortless. While MyMoney offers more detailed analytics and budget planning features, its complexity may overwhelm casual users. Money Tracker excels in user experience and reliability, making it the better choice for both beginners and experienced users who want a hassle-free finance manager. For those who need deep insights and don't mind a steeper learning curve, MyMoney is a solid alternative.
